Beth James Burns and Evan James in You Have No Idea (2023)
When Beths son Evan James was diagnosed with Autism in the early 90s, treatment options were limited. Doctors offered no practical advice for daily living and advised Beth to limit his social interactions. Rejecting these notions, Beth sets out to provide her son with a life filled with purpose and friendship. This heartfelt film is a sweet testament to the power of love and community by profiling a determined mom advocating for her son.

You Have No Idea premiered at the Oscar-qualifying Hot Springs Documentary Film Festival in October of 2022 and won the Audience Choice Award for Best Southern Feature.

    9mtcsr

    Heartwarming And Honest Presentation

    You Have No Idea is a heartwarming, thoughtful and candid look inside the day-to-day challenges, struggles, and joys of raising a child with autism, during a time when precious little was known about it, and the continued and necessary love, care and commitment when that child grows into an adult that depends on those things.

    Beth's determination to prepare Evan for his best life is inspiring, and I was moved by the friends and family that gathered around them to create a "village" to support them in that endeavor.

    I really enjoyed seeing the interactions between Paul and Beth's blended family, the honest assessments from family and friends, the video clips of everyday moments, and the obvious love they have for Evan and each other.

    You Have No Idea is educational, moving, and a joy to experience. Enthusiastically recommended!

    9carusoambrosia

    A documentary that everyone can relate to

    "You Have No Idea" is poignant, timely and raw. It lifts back the curtain and provides a loving inside look at a family in southern Arkansas and their journey with an autism diagnosis since the early 90s.

    As much as the film captures raw emotions, it also shows how the family navigated the muddy waters of medical knowledge at the time and discovered things that worked for their son along the way. I think anyone who watches this will not only fall in love with Evan, but also be in awe of Beth and her advocacy for not only her son, but the other children in her community.

    The film depicts the importance of community and lifelong friendships - how bringing people in to your life with openness and honesty creates a better situation for everyone.
